Real real nice fish I love brooks there a blast to catch and looks like you got into some fat fish there. Some of those back country hike in lake hold some monster trout after a mild winter you can get lots of holdovers with some very good fishing. Looks like a blast

Nice fish! Real nice! As good eating as kokanee, good job thinning the heard, because the big one's will eat everything in that lake, did ya get any small ones? I used to back pack alot and it was not uncommon to see a couple of 20 to 26" brooks and nothing else, they would just eat everything that they could fit down there throat!
